Marble Polishing Hartley Wintney

Marble Polishing Hartley Wintney

With time, Marble will be matt and loose its polish. The damage to the surface is brought on by traffic scores and surface etching Marble Polishing is the only way to reinstate the initial polish.

We make full use of industrial-grade machines and diamond tooling to grind, hone and polish the Marble. to the highest standard

It is nearly impossible to lay a Marble floor completely flat. A Marble floor can be smoothed by grinding away the lippage and jagged tile edges. Marble floor grinding is an expert procedure, providing stunning results.

Following grinding, the grout sits is level with the Marble. The Marble floor will get the appearance of being an individual slab of Marble.

It is faster and easier to clean a smooth Marble than a bumpy floor. Also, soil does not get stuck within the grout lines. Marble restoration usually features some crack and chip repairs, using resin fillers. We can advise the right restoration process.

Travertine Cleaning Hartley Wintney

Travertine Cleaning Hartley Wintney

A Travertine floor is characterised by a honeycomb structure, with a lot of holes. There are very different forms of Travertine floor tiles, including honed, polished and tumbled. As the travertine wears, the hole filler breaks away, and the holes fill up with unattractive soil, dirt and mopping water.

Working to the highest standard, Travertine floor restoration businesses have use a combination of machine scrubbing, hand scrubbing and pressure rinsing to eliminate old sealers and embedded soil.

After cleaning, the Travertine floor could be re-grouted to fill any open holes. We then apply a long lasting sealer that can makes the Travertine floormuch easier to clean.

Limestone Cleaning Hartley Wintney

Limestone Cleaning Hartley Wintney

Eventually a Limestone floor will loose the initial polish. The dullness is caused by minute scratching on the surface of the tile where it's been walked over. The best way to reinstate the initial polish is by polishing the tiles. We employ professional equipment and diamond tooling to hone and polish the stone.

If your floor has been installed with uneven tiles, this can be described as lippage. The only way to make a Limestone floor flat is by grinding away the lippage and jagged tile edges. This is a complicated process however the the finished results are beautiful. The Limestone looks "monolithic", appearing to be manufactured from just one area of Limestone.

After grinding, the tiles will be the same level the grout lines. Mopping a ground, honed and polished Limestone floor is similar to cleaning an individual piece of glass. Also, soil doesn't get stuck into the grout lines. Limestone restoration generally includes a few chip and crack repairs, using Limestone resin fillers. The type of restoration needed will be based on the current state of the Limestone floor.

Terrazzo Restoration Hartley Wintney

Terazzo Polishing Hartley Wintney

Terrazzo is created by mixing chips made from Stone, granite, quartz, or glass chips into a cement or epoxy binder . Steadily a Terrazzo floor will loose the initial finish. Minute scratches and etching builds up and take away the original polish.

Terrazzo Polishing is the only way to bring back the original finish to the highest standard. Diamonds take away the surface damage and restore the original Terrazzo shine. We can help to avoid this soil with Terrazzo sealers.

Sandstone Cleaning And Sealing Hartley Wintney

Sandstone Cleaning Hartley Wintney

Sandstone floor tiles appear in a number of different shades of brown, red, yellow and cream. Old sandstone could be covered with a range of old sealers and trapped soil, so if at all possible, it needs professional cleaning and re-sealing.

We use dedicated sealer removers, rotary scrubbing equipment and pressure rinsing to eliminate the layers of old sealer When the sandstone is clean, we give it time to dry, then use a long-lasting, easy to clean sealer. Once we look at your floor, we can help you on the best restoration process.

Terracotta Cleaning And Sealing Hartley Wintney

Terracotta Tiles Cleaning Hartley Wintney

Terracotta has no glaze on top, therefore it will absorb spills and soil very quickly.

Terracotta can very quickly begin to show marks, particularly if the existing sealer has completely worn away.

Cleaning terracotta tiles starts with removing the previous polish, sealers and embedded soil with industrial-grade sealer removers and cleaning solutions.

We could re-wax the Terracotta or apply a hard wearing synthetic sealer that is much easier to look after.

Victorian Minton Tiles Cleaning And Sealing Hartley Wintney

Victorian Minton Tiles Cleaning Hartley Wintney

Many Victorian and Edwardian hallways will have floors produced from Geometric Encaustic tiles.

Victorian tiles are produced from natural clay and have a normal matt finish.

Lots of these floors were initially sealed and then covered with carpet and lino.

The main concerns with victorian floor tiles is removing several of polished, oils, dirt, waxes and grime whilst not damaging the floor.

A colour intensifying sealer is put on after cleaning, to restore the initial colours into the tiles. The mat finish may be polished through the use of a wax or topical sealer.

Stone Floor Cleaning and Stone Restoration Hartley Wintney.

There in many cases are aspects of natural stone restoration in natural stone floor cleaning. Natural stone tile restoration usually takes many forms. Stone floors suffer from traffic wear and damage, because individuals move over them. The most frequent problem we come across during stone restoration is oily dirt trodden to the floor causing a lifeless, ugly appearance. Highly polished floors like Stone, Granite and Terrazzo reveal wear a lot quicker as the shine gets dull from foot traffic scratching. A surface sealer does not avoid permeable tiles like Sandstone, Limestone & Terracotta eventually suffering from wear and spill problems.

Virtually all stone floors have grout lines. Cement grout is softer than natural stone stone and tile and much more susceptible to abrasion and chemical damage. Stone restoration more often than not requires some crack and hole repairs.

Grinding and honing gets rid of surface damage from etch spills and surface marks.Natural stone has got the appeal that a dirty, permeable finish can be taken off, exposing a beautiful new surface.

Polishing Stone Floors Hartley Wintney.

Gradually a stone floor will loose the initial finish. The loss in luster is caused by foot traffic marks and surface damage. Polishing natural stone will be the best way to bring back the original luster.

We use the highest standard diamond polishing machines to restore the original shine on Granite, Terrazzo, Polished Limestone and Polished Travertine stone floors. Clay, Honed Limestone, Slate, Sandstone & Honed Travertine tiles get their polish from a surface sealer. The old, dull sealer is removed and an innovative new gloss sealer is applied to produce the high polish.
